I have the smaller pen only version of this one and I like it a lot, works great. only thing I could complain about is the software/drivers are not amazing. They sometimes crash and I have to restart the drivers, which is annoying.

 

Other than that, the software is good and my size tablet is already good, so I can only imagine bigger ones are better (more precise) 

 

(but the price is quite steep, my smaller version tablet was 50 euros..)
